Accessing proposals
Go to Sales Hub and select Proposals.
Creating a proposal
Click New Proposal.
Select or create the client this proposal is for.
Add a proposal title and expiry date.
Add sections — each section can contain experiences, accommodation, transport, meals, or custom line items.
For each item, set the quantity, unit price, and any inclusions or notes.
Add your terms and conditions in the Notes field.
Click Preview to see the finished document, then Send to deliver it to your client.
Sending and tracking proposals
Enter the recipient's email address and a personalised message.
Click Send Proposal. The client receives a branded link to view the proposal online.
Track whether the proposal has been viewed in the proposal detail page.
When the client accepts, click Convert to Invoice to turn the proposal into a payable invoice.

Tips
Include a hero image at the top of your proposal — visuals significantly increase conversion rates.
Set a realistic expiry date (typically 14–30 days) to create appropriate urgency without being pressuring.
For group bookings, itemise inclusions clearly — decision-makers often need to justify the cost to colleagues or clients.
Follow up 48 hours after sending if you haven't heard back — a brief, friendly email asking if they have any questions is all that's needed.
